
Natalie Portman Says Playing Siblings With John Krasinski Was ‘Really Fun'
Natalie Portman explained that she and John Krasinski drew from their own experiences to bring their sibling relationship to life on screen.
Natalie Portman got to tick off a big dream from her bucket list while teaming up with John Krasinski for her latest film. The two starred in Fountain of Youth, a mystery movie that took them on a globe-trotting adventure to some incredible places. The film's red carpet premiere was held at the American Museum of Natural History in Los Angeles on Monday, May 19. At the event, the 43-year-old actress opened up about why playing John's sister made the experience especially meaningful for her.
'It was so incredible to get to work with John. He's so funny. He's so kind, such a good actor and to play brother and sister was really fun because both of us, I think, had an imagination of what it might be like," Portman said in an interview to People.
She explained that being an only child herself, she and John, who grew up with brothers, used their own experiences and imaginations to bring their sibling relationship to life on screen. Krasinski has two older brothers, Paul and Dr. Kevin Krasinski.
Natalie added that the cast felt like a family during filming. She recalled the joy of traveling to amazing places, saying, 'We really had a crew the whole time and we all really had fun together. And then we got to shoot at the pyramids and be in Vienna and it was just magical."
The story in Fountain of Youth centers around Luke Purdue, played by Krasinski, a treasure-hunting expert who is estranged from his sister Charlotte, the role played by Portman. The two siblings have to work together for a risky global heist to find the mythical Fountain of Youth. Their mission is funded by a mysterious billionaire named Owen Carver, played by Domhnall Gleeson. But Owen has an ulterior motive for helping them and is not as straightforward as they seem.
Krasinski spoke about the dynamic between the characters as he described Luke and Charlotte as opposites. He said, 'I love the initial juxtaposition between Luke and Charlotte — this idea of the adventurous spirit and the person who is always playing it safe."
The film's director, Guy Ritchie, also commented on the sibling relationship and explained how their arguments add to the story's drama. He noted that squabbling is a natural part of brother-sister relationships. 'Brothers and sisters can say things to each other that no one else can. You can warm your hands off that kind of banter," the director added.
The film also stars Eiza Gonzalez, Stanley Tucci, Laz Alonso, Arian Moayed and more. Fountain of Youth will be released on Apple TV+ on Friday, May 23.

The dark side of former ESPN host John Brenkus' untimely death: struggles, family and legacy
The world lost a thoughtful voice and a creative soul on May 31, 2025. John Brenkus, known to many for his on-screen brilliance and behind-the-scenes vision, known for his performance as former ESPN host and founder of Sport Science, among his other notable performances, passed away at the age of 54. His loved ones confirmed the heartbreaking news, sharing that he had been privately enduring a long struggle with depression. The official statement revealed by his family said, ' It is with profound sadness that we share the news that John Brenkus has passed away.' They added, 'John, co-founder of Base Productions, Founder of and co-creator and host of the six-time Emmy award-winning 'Science' had been battling depression. John lost his fight with this terrible illness on May 31, 2025. His heartbroken family and friends request privacy at this time, and encourage anyone who is struggling with depression to seek help. ' Who was John Brenkus? John wasn't just a media personality—he was a builder of ideas. A creative visionary, he co-founded and worked as the co-CEO of Base Productions and launched putting bold storytelling on center stage. He brought athletic performance under the microscope—literally—and made it digestible, fun, and mind-blowing for viewers. His programs like Fight Science and Sport Science tweaked the internet among the youth for an in depth understanding of the science behind sports. Who is John Brenkus' wife? John's life was full of ambition, but his greatest collaboration was with his wife, Lizzie Brenkus. The two married in 2004 and quickly became more than life partners—they were artistic allies. Lizzie, an artist, entrepreneur, and endurance athlete, was the spark behind many of their creative projects. Their musical journey began in the most unexpected way—John playing a casual tune, and Lizzie spontaneously jumping in with a harmony. That serendipitous moment lit the fuse for Brink of Midnight, their band that launched in 2014. Their debut track, 'Christmas Is My Favorite Time of Year,' caught fire almost instantly. How many kids did John Brenkus have? John and Lizzie were not only collaborators in music, but also proud parents. Together, they raised two children—Bryce and Arabella. Their family home in Park City, Utah, was filled with rhythm, adventure, and unconditional love. Whether it was family jam sessions or outdoor escapades, the Brenkus household lived life out loud.
